[Qemu-devel] [PATCH v3 2/2] qemu-ga: add guest-set-support-level command


From: Michael Roth
Subject: [Qemu-devel] [PATCH v3 2/2] qemu-ga: add guest-set-support-level command
Date: Mon, 16 Jan 2012 18:13:59 -0600

Recently commands where introduced on the mailing that involved adding
commands to the guest agent that could potentially break older versions
of QEMU. While it's okay to expect that qemu-ga can be updated to support
newer host features, it's unrealistic to require a host to be updated to
support qemu-ga features, or to expect that qemu-ga should be downgraded
in these circumstances, especially considering that a large mix of
guests/agents may be running on a particular host.

To address this, we introduce here a mechanism to set qemu-ga's
feature-set to one that is known to be compatible with
the host/QEMU running the guest. As new commands/options are added, we
can maintain backward-compatibility by adding conditional checks to filter
out host-incompatible functionality based on the host-specified support
level (generally analogous to the host QEMU version) set by the
client.

The current default/minimum support level supports all versions of QEMU
that have had qemu-ga in-tree (0.15.0, 1.0.0) and so should be
backward-compatible with existing hosts/clients.

+# @guest-set-support-level:
+#
+# Set guest agent feature-set to one that is compatible with/supported by
+# the host.
+#
+# Certain commands/options may have dependencies on host
+# version/support-level, such as specific QEMU features (such
+# dependencies will be noted in this schema). By default we assume 1.0.0,
+# which is backward-compatible with QEMU 0.15.0/1.0, and should be compatible
+# with later versions of QEMU as well. To enable newer guest agent features,
+# this command must be issued to raise the support-level to one corresponding
+# to supported host QEMU/KVM/etc capabilities.
+#
+# The host support-level is generally <= host QEMU version
+# level. Note that undefined behavior may occur if a support-level is
+# provided that exceeds the capabilities of the version of QEMU currently
+# running the guest. Any level specified below 1.0.0 will default to 1.0.0.
+#
+# The currently set support level is obtainable via the guest-info command.
+#
+# Three numerical fields describe the host support/compatability level:
+#
+# <major>.<minor>.<micro>
+#
+# @major: As above
+#
+# @minor: As above
+#
+# @micro: As above
+#
+# Returns: Nothing on success
+#
+# Since: 1.1.0
+##
+{ 'command': 'guest-set-support-level',
+  'data':    { 'major': 'int', 'minor': 'int', '*micro': 'int' } }
